Understanding Your Jawline
Before choosing a haircut, it’s important to understand your jawline’s shape and prominence. Some people have a sharp, angular jaw, while others have a softer, rounded jaw. Recognizing your jawline type helps in selecting styles that enhance your natural features.
Types of Jawlines and Recommended Haircuts
Sharp or Angular Jawline
If you have a defined, angular jaw, consider styles that soften your features. Layers, soft waves, or textured cuts can add volume and balance the sharpness. Avoid overly blunt cuts that may emphasize the angularity too much.
Round or Soft Jawline
For a round or softer jawline, the goal is to add length and definition. Long layers, asymmetrical cuts, or styles with height at the crown can elongate the face. Avoid blunt cuts that can make the face look rounder.
Additional Tips for Choosing the Flattering Cut
- Consult with a professional stylist who can analyze your face shape.
- Consider your hair texture and lifestyle when selecting a style.
- Use face-framing layers to highlight your jawline.
- Avoid styles that add width to the sides if you want to elongate your face.
